New York photographer Ronit flies to London after learning about the death of her estranged father. Ronit is returning to the same Orthodox Jewish community that shunned her decades earlier for her childhood attraction to Esti, a female friend. Their fortuitous and happy reunion soon reignites their burning passion as the two women explore the boundaries of faith and sexuality.

Disobedience is a character-driven drama that examines the tension between religious tradition and personal autonomy through the lens of a repressed lesbian relationship. While most critics praise the nuanced performances of Rachel Weisz and Rachel McAdams, opinions regarding the film's pacing and emotional depth remain divided.

Acting Rachel Weisz and Rachel McAdams deliver transformative, emotionally resonant performances that elevate the material.
Cinematography The cinematography uses a muted, oppressive color palette and tight framing to effectively mirror the characters' internal confinement.
Direction Lelio's direction is praised for its precision and restraint in handling delicate themes, though some critics find the film emotionally detached.
Pacing The film's slow, contemplative pacing is viewed by some as an immersive stylistic choice, while others perceive it as stagnant and boring.
Screenplay Critics are polarized over the intimate scenes, which some see as essential expressions of desire and others dismiss as forced or gratuitous.
